The National Institute for the Defense of Competition and the Protection of Intellectual Property (Indecopi) first sanctioned the Banco de Crédito del Perú (BCP) with S/113,701 (22.97 UIT) for not adopting the security measures that corresponds and allow 31 unrecognized purchases with a user’s credit card, in the city of Huaraz.
The Commission of the Regional Office of Indecopi in Ancash based in Chimbote considered that said bank violated article 19 of the Consumer Protection and Defense Code, which establishes that suppliers are responsible for the suitability and quality of the products and services offered. , that is, that there is a correspondence between what is offered and what is finally provided.
It was proven that the BCP allowed the processing of 31 consumptions charged to the complainant’s credit card, without taking into account that they did not correspond to their usual behavior of the user and that it is part of the security measures established in the sector standard.
It should be specified that the affected consumer had not used his card for almost two years and, before that, the highest consumption was for the amount of S/1,094.
BCP must return paid fees to the user
As a corrective measure, the commission ordered the bank to cancel the amount of S/68,962 from the credit card within a period not exceeding 15 business days from the day after notification of the resolution. to unrecognized operations, as well as interest, charges, commissions and other concepts charged to said card for the aforementioned operations.
Besides, must return to the complainant the total payment of the quotas that would have been carried out as a consequence of the 31 unrecognized consumptions, as well as to carry out the procedures for credit rectification before the Risk Center of the Superintendency of Banking, Insurance and AFP in case it had been reported.
